by Otto Mueller
German painter Otto Mueller painted this scene of nude figures in nature around 1918-1920, showing two girls and a standing youth in a landscape setting. The work exemplifies Mueller's characteristic style: elongated forms, muted earth tones, and figures at ease in natural surroundings. His simplified shapes and matt surface give the painting a fresco-like quality.
Mueller was a member of Die Brücke, the German Expressionist group, though his work remained more lyrical than his colleagues'. His vision of figures in harmony with nature reflected both his artistic ideals and his personal identification with Roma culture. The work held in the Sammlung Karsch in Berlin, part of an important collection of German Expressionist art.
